1. Product Overview
The KAPPA 1000 is a compact and efficient low pressure molding machine designed with horizontal-injection technology and a single workstation system. It integrates an external high-volume melt tank with three thermal control zones to guarantee precise material management. The machine is equipped with a seven-inch multilingual touchscreen PLC for intuitive operation and features an integrated ejection system to simplify part removal. Its safety package, including dual-palm actuation, emergency stop, light curtain, and interlocked side doors, ensures reliable operator protection. With a robust yet space-saving design, the KAPPA 1000 delivers dependable performance for encapsulating sensitive electronic assemblies.

2. Applications
The KAPPA 1000 is widely used for encapsulating printed circuit boards, connectors, sensors, switches, and compact electronic modules. It provides superior waterproofing, impact resistance, vibration dampening, chemical protection, and strain relief. By replacing traditional potting and conformal coating, it reduces cycle times, material usage, and operational costs, while improving reliability and throughput. Its process is particularly advantageous for automotive electronics, consumer devices, medical equipment, and industrial control systems requiring lightweight, durable, and environmentally friendly protection.

3. Typical Properties – Specifications

Parameter Specification
Machine Dimensions 970 × 970 × 1700 mm · 38.18 × 38.18 × 66.92 in · 717 lbs
Electricity 200–240 VAC · 1 Phase · 50/60 Hz · 25 A
Air Input 30 – 100 psi
Air Required > 90 psi
Clamping Method Pneumatic
Clamping Force 1.2 Tons
Clamping Stroke 125 mm
Maximum Mold Size 320 × 270 × 125 mm
Platen Size 320 × 270 mm
Nozzle Type LPMS-G10
Melt Tank Quantity / Volume One external · 7 L
Temperature Control Zones 3
Safety Features Two-hand actuation · Emergency stop · Light curtain · Side safety doors
